How Does Docparser work?
Docparser is an advanced document processing tool that empowers users to extract data from various formats, such as PDFs and scanned documents, effortlessly. One of the standout features of Docparser is its integration capabilities, allowing users to seamlessly connect the platform with numerous applications and workflows. By automating the data extraction and transfer process, organizations can significantly enhance their operational efficiency.
The integrations offered by Docparser are supported through various platforms, such as Latenode, which facilitate easy connectivity with other software solutions. With Latenode, you can create custom workflows that link Docparser to your preferred tools, automating the flow of data without writing a single line of code. This flexibility allows businesses to directly send extracted data to CRM systems, spreadsheets, or even custom applications, adapting to their specific needs.
Using Docparser integrations typically involves a few straightforward steps:
- Connect your Docparser account to the chosen integration platform, such as Latenode.
- Set up your parsing rules in Docparser to specify what data you want to extract from your documents.
- Create a workflow that defines how and where this data should be sent following extraction.
- Activate the workflow, and watch as your data flows seamlessly between applications.

Are there any limitations to the integration?
While powerful, the integration does have some limitations, including:
- Data extraction accuracy may vary based on document format and structure.
- LinkedIn API limits may restrict the frequency of data uploads.
- Features and functionalities can depend on the subscription plans of Docparser and LinkedIn.
